How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Fort Greene?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fort Greene Studio Apartments | $3,960 | $3,960 | $3,960 |
| Fort Greene 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,655 | $3,000 | $4,320 |
| Fort Greene 2 Bedroom Apartments | $5,878 | $4,975 | $6,780 |
| Fort Greene 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,675 | $3,950 | $5,400 |
